I have done stuff from using nothing, oil, butter, A1 sauce, mustard, basic cheap bbq sauce. I recently did a combo of my BBQ sauce and and thinned it with pineapple juice. It was amazing!!! Just curious on what you guys use and what else I should try. I am not having a problem I just want to know what people like and why. 
 
I use thick Worcestershire on Chuck Roasts just because I like the flavor, but nothing on anything else. The moisture of the meat itself seems to do the job....
 
I don't use anything except on chicken. I will use alittle oil to help with the skin.
 
Worcestershire "Thick" (new name, same stuff---Lea & Perrins Bold Steak Sauce) on any Beef I smoke.

Yellow Mustard on Pork.

Olive Oil on Chicken.
